Northvolt to build multi-billion euro battery plant in Germany
Reuters
23-05-12 10:24
Swedish battery maker Northvolt will invest billions of euros to build an electric vehicle battery plant in Germany, with subsidies of up to €500m to be granted by the German government subject to EU approval. Northvolt could invest between €3bn ($3.5bn) and €5bn in the plant in Heide, which would provide more than enough capacity to supply one million EVs a year with battery cells. The plant is due to come onstream in 2026 and will create 3,000 direct jobs in Heide and thousands more in the surrounding industries.
